Mac上如何使用亚马逊VPS,从选择到配置的详细指南
卡尔云官网
www.kaeryun.com
在当今数字化时代,确保服务器的稳定性和安全性是每个开发者和企业的重要需求,亚马逊VPS(Virtually Private Server,虚拟专用服务器)作为一种虚拟化服务,为用户提供了一个隔离的虚拟环境,适合运行各种应用程序,包括Mac应用程序,如果你正在考虑在Mac上使用亚马逊VPS,或者正在规划购买VPS服务,这篇文章将为你提供一个全面的指南,从选择到配置,再到监控和维护。
什么是亚马逊VPS?
亚马逊VPS是一种由亚马逊提供的虚拟化服务,允许用户在自己的私有IP地址下运行应用程序,与在物理服务器上运行相比,VPS提供更高的安全性、隔离性和控制权,VPS通常由Amazon EC2(弹性计算服务)提供,用户可以在虚拟机上运行任何应用程序,包括Mac应用程序。
选择亚马逊VPS的原因
- 安全性:VPS服务隔离了用户的数据,防止外部攻击和数据泄露。
- 稳定性:亚马逊的服务器在全球范围内分布,确保高可用性和稳定的性能。
- 灵活性:VPS可以轻松升级或降级,根据需求调整资源。
- 成本效益:与物理服务器相比,VPS的成本更低,同时提供更高的性能。
如何选择亚马逊VPS
选择亚马逊VPS时,你需要考虑以下几个因素:
- 预算:亚马逊VPS的价格根据配置不同而有所差异。 starter VPS(起始型VPS)适合个人和小企业,而 high VPS(高级型VPS)适合需要更高性能的企业。
- 性能需求:根据你的应用需求选择合适的VPS配置,如果你需要运行视频编辑软件,可能需要更高的内存和存储。
- 可用性:确保亚马逊提供的VPS服务有良好的 uptime( uptime),即服务器 uptime(服务器 uptime)。
- 提供商的声誉:选择有良好声誉的亚马逊提供商,避免选择小众或新成立的提供商。
如何在Mac上配置亚马逊VPS
一旦选择了亚马逊VPS,你需要在Mac上配置它,以便能够访问和管理你的虚拟服务器。
下载和安装VPS管理器
亚马逊提供的主要VPS管理器有两种:Amazon CloudFront和Amazon VPC,这些工具可以帮助你管理你的VPS,包括启动、停止、监控和升级。
- Amazon CloudFront:这是一个缓存服务器,帮助加速你的应用程序。
- Amazon VPC:这是一个虚拟专用网络,允许你在VPS上运行需要VPN支持的应用程序。
启动和停止VPS
启动VPS通常需要通过云Front控制台或VPC控制台进行,你可以通过访问控制台,找到你的VPS实例,然后选择启动或停止。
配置VPS的网络设置
在VPS上配置网络设置时,你需要确保VPS的网络设置与Mac的网络设置兼容,这包括IP地址、子网掩码和网关设置。
安装必要的软件
在VPS上运行Mac应用程序时,你需要安装一些必要的软件,
- macOS:确保你安装了最新的macOS版本。
- Xcode:这是一个用于开发Mac应用程序的集成开发环境(IDE)。
- macOS Server:如果你需要为Mac上的多用户系统配置环境。
测试连接性
在配置完VPS后,你需要测试连接性,确保你的Mac能够成功连接到VPS,你可以使用telnet或ping命令来测试连接。
如何监控VPS的状态
监控VPS的状态是确保其正常运行的重要部分,你可以使用以下工具:
- AWS Management Console:亚马逊提供的监控工具,可以实时监控VPS的性能、使用率和资源使用情况。
- Nagios:这是一个开源的系统监控工具,可以用来监控VPS的健康状况。
- Prometheus:这是一个开源的监控和 alerting(告警)平台,可以用来监控VPS的性能和资源使用情况。
常见问题解答
问题1:如何确保VPS的安全性?
答案:要确保VPS的安全性,你需要:
- 使用强密码。
- 阻止不必要的端口。
- 定期备份数据。
- 防止未授权的访问。
问题2:如何升级VPS?
答案:升级VPS通常需要通过云Front控制台进行,你可以选择升级到更高配置的VPS实例,并停止当前的实例。
问题3:如何为Mac上的应用程序配置VPS?
答案:为Mac上的应用程序配置VPS需要确保应用程序能够访问VPS上的资源,这包括配置端口映射和防火墙设置。
亚马逊VPS是一种强大的虚拟化服务,适合在Mac上运行复杂的应用程序,通过选择合适的VPS配置,你可以确保应用程序的稳定性和安全性,配置和监控VPS需要一定的技术知识,但通过逐步学习和实践,你可以轻松掌握这项技能,希望这篇文章能帮助你顺利地在Mac上使用亚马逊VPS。
卡尔云官网
www.kaeryun.com